Accident summary

On Friday 27 October 1989 at 07:35 a serious collision occurred near M50, A417 involving 1 vehicle and 2 casualties (1 serious, 1 slight) Weather at the time was recorded as fog or mist. Road surface conditions were wet or damp. Lighting was described as darkness - no lighting.
